Ordinals
beta
Sat 1692939217586068
decimal
514351.467586068
degree
0°94351′271″467586068‴
percentile
42.96376815871486%
name
owxflkpoxaj
cycle
0
epoch
2
period
255
block
514351
offset
467586068
timestamp
2018-03-20 06:41:26 UTC
rarity
common
prev
next